Sc2GaCu is an intermetallic compound combining scandium, gallium, and copper—a ternary metal system that falls outside conventional wrought or cast alloy families. This material appears to be primarily of research interest rather than established industrial production, with potential applications in advanced metallurgy where the combination of light transition metals and gallium offers unique electronic or structural properties.
